WAIRARAPA SCHOOL CADETS.

BATTALION PARADE.

A battalion parade of cadets belonging to Wairarapa School Cadet Battalion was held on the school recreation ground Masterton on Saturday afternoon last. The parade was under the command of Acting-Major C. N. Haslam, of the staff of the Masterton District High School, and was attended by cadets from the following companies: —Masterton No. 1 (61 cadets, under) Acting-Captain J. G. Bee; Masterton No. 2 (53 cadets, Captain N. D. Bunting; Masterton No. 3 (46 cadets), Captain H. H. Sutton; Carterton (32 cadets), Captain A. Talbot;Greytown (40 cadets), Captain H. W. King; Featherston (18 cadets), Captain F. C. Ever ton; Eketahuna (20 cadets), Captain W. Dempsey; Te Ore Ore and Upper Plain detachments (24 cadet) s,Lieutenant G. A. Jones. The total strength present numbered 298. In the morning various battalion movements were creditably executed, ana in the afternoon, after the battalion had been photographed in different formations, movements in extended work were practised. At the conclusion of the afternoon parade, the Commanding Officer (Acting-Major C. N. Haslam) complimened the cadets on their excellent muster, and expressed the opinion that in the event of a battalion camp being held, officers and cadets would rapidly gain much useful knowledge of military routine.
